Study of 5 Proposals to Alleviate Congestion in Al-Jahra

Al-Jahra Governorate is intensifying its efforts to address traffic congestion and enhance the efficiency of the road network, in coordination with the Ministry of Public Works, by reviewing a package of proposals aimed at improving traffic flow and developing access and exit points in various areas, most notably in the city of Al-Mutlaa.
In line with the directives and follow-up of Al-Jahra Governor and Acting Al-Farwaniya Governor Hamad Al-Hubshi, the governorate held a coordination meeting with officials from the Ministry of Public Works to discuss key traffic challenges and present proposed solutions.
